19 Ladd Close, Bristol, BS15 9LG is a leasehold flat built between 1991-1995. The property offers approximately 312 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£143,972 , which equates to approximately £461 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Feb 2023 for £148,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£4,028, representing a 2.7% decrease, or approximately 0.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£143,972 is:

  • 17.0% lower than the average property price on Ladd Close
  • 18.6% lower than the average in the BS15 9LG postcode area
  • and 60.3% lower than the average price for Bristol as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 15 September 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

19 Ladd Close, Bristol, South Gloucestershire, BS15 9LG has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 15 Sep 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 15 Aug 2011.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 1.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 17%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.

Flood risk from rivers and the sea

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has very low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
